When a creator uploads a video or photo to a platform like OnlyFans, they retain the copyright to that intellectual property. Downloading that content without permission and bundling it into a "repack" for distribution on other sites is a direct violation of copyright law. The term "repack" originated in the digital software and gaming communities. In those contexts, a repack refers to a compressed version of a large file—such as a video game or high-definition movie—designed to make downloading faster and more accessible for users with limited bandwidth or storage.
